Judge Thy Neighbor : : Denunciations in the Spanish Inquisition, Romanov Russia, and Nazi Germany / / Patrick Bergemann.
From the Spanish Inquisition to Nazi Germany to the United States today, ordinary people have often chosen to turn in their neighbors to the authorities.
